Job Description

Summary

Under the direct supervision of the Quality Department Leadership the Performance Improvement Specialist coordinates activities to collect aggregate analyze and report data to support organizational performance improvement and sustainment initiatives. The Performance Improvement Specialist works collaboratively with hospital and medical staff to ensure patient safety patient satisfaction and improve both clinical outcomes and systems.

This position is responsible for the coordination and data collection for mandatory measures and performance improvement activities aggregating data reporting and analyzing quality data to support the Quality Department and organization leadership. The Performance Improvement Specialist is responsible for working with other leadership within the Quality Department to evaluate design implement and sustain performance improvement and service excellence strategies for the organization.

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E REQUIREMENTS:

  • Degree in nursing or health related field is required.
  • Current experience in hospital-based performance improvement and knowledge of regulatory requirements (i.e. The Joint Commission DOH IPRO CMS) is essential.
  • Proficiency in desktop computer and statistical applications (Excel) required.
  • Excellent written and interpersonal communication skills demonstrated leadership and facilitation skills are essential for this role.
